The Booking Process: From Enquiry to Confirmation

When you book a private luxury transfer in Bali, the process begins with selecting the appropriate vehicle for your group size and luggage requirements. For families and groups, a Minivan or Minibus is typically recommended to ensure comfort and adequate space. A standard car, while suitable for 2-4 passengers with minimal luggage, may prove restrictive for larger parties.

  • Vehicle Selection: Carefully consider passenger count and luggage. A Minivan accommodates 5-7 passengers and up to 6 suitcases. A Minibus handles 8-12 passengers and a similar luggage volume.
  • Route Planning: Our team optimises routes based on real-time traffic data and destination zones to minimise travel time.
  • Driver Allocation: Experienced, licensed drivers familiar with Bali’s road network are assigned to each transfer.
  • Confirmation: You receive a detailed confirmation, including vehicle type, pick-up time, and driver contact information.

Understanding Vehicle Options and Capacity

Choosing the correct vehicle is paramount for a comfortable transfer. For instance, a standard car to Kuta/Seminyak begins at IDR 480,000. However, for 10+ passengers, a Minibus (up to IDR 1,405,000 for Ubud/Canggu/Uluwatu/Gianyar) is the practical choice. Luxury transfers are designed to accommodate up to 12 passengers in a single vehicle, eliminating the need for multiple cars.

Here is a breakdown of current pricing and vehicle recommendations:

Destination Zone Standard Car (2–4 pax) Minivan (5–7 pax) Minibus (8–12 pax) Best For Families/Groups
Kuta, Legian, Tuban, Seminyak IDR 480,000 IDR 690,000 IDR 1,000,000 Beach hotels, small families, couples
Nusa Dua, Sanur, Jimbaran, Denpasar IDR 500,000 IDR 705,000 IDR 1,105,000 Resort stays, medium families
Ubud, Canggu, Uluwatu, Gianyar IDR 560,000 IDR 795,000 IDR 1,405,000 Villas, large group travel, long transfers

Safety and Inclusions: What to Expect

Child safety is a priority. Child seats are available upon request at no extra surcharge for pre-booked seats, a policy implemented after May 8, 2025. This ensures young passengers travel securely. Luggage limits are strictly observed: a sedan accommodates up to 3 suitcases, while a van or minibus can carry up to 6. This prevents overloading and ensures passenger comfort.

Standard rates include airport parking and toll fees, so there are no unexpected charges. Additionally, a 330ml bottle of water is provided per person, a small amenity that contributes to a more pleasant journey.

The Role of the Driver and Contingency Planning

Our drivers are more than just chauffeurs; they are local experts. They monitor flight schedules to account for delays and adjust pick-up times accordingly. Drivers will wait for flight delays of up to 1 hour. Beyond this period, a booking may be cancelled without refund, necessitating clear communication from the passenger’s side in case of significant unforeseen delays.

For those requiring extensive travel flexibility, premium vehicle rental with a private chauffeur starts from IDR 2,000,000 per day. This option provides a dedicated driver for the entire day, allowing for multiple stops and greater itinerary freedom.
